Can you get a PhD in GIS?

A PhD in GIS (Geographic Information Systems) is an advanced academic degree focused on research and specialization in spatial data analysis, cartography, and geospatial technologies. It typically requires completing coursework, research, and a dissertation, and prepares individuals for careers in academia, research, or specialized industry roles. Earning a PhD involves a significant time commitment and expertise in GIS tools and methods.

Is a Phd in GIS still in demand?

A PhD in GIS remains in demand for advanced research, academic roles, and specialized positions in industries such as urban planning, environmental management, and government agencies. Expertise in GIS software, spatial analysis, and data management enhances employability in these fields.

What jobs can you get with a Phd in GIS?

A PhD in GIS qualifies individuals for advanced roles such as GIS researcher, spatial data scientist, geospatial analyst, or university professor. These positions often require expertise in GIS software, spatial analysis, and research methodologies, and may involve working in academia, government agencies, or private sector companies focused on geospatial technology.

Job description

Apply your software development experience to build and release our software technologies focused on the intersection between GIS, photogrammetry and remote sensing for the defense and intelligence communities.
In this role, you will work with a talented team of software developers and product engineers to create, build, test, and release advanced software technologies focused on imagery users.
This is an exciting opportunity to focus your development skills on imagery sources to include MS and HSI, TIR, RADAR, LiDAR, Full Motion Video (FMV), and other remotely sensed data and information.
The work will focus on an analytical capability that will further the efficacy of remote sensing in a GIS.

Responsibilities

Understand U.S. DoD and intelligence community user requirements and develop appropriate GIS and remote sensing software for various defense and intelligence scenarios

Solve and articulate complex problems to development and build awesome user experiences

Develop rich image processing and analysis capabilities for multiple modalities including EO MS and HSI, TIR, Radar, and motion imagery

Develop industry-leading software for common defense and intelligence formats such as NITF, TFRD, and MISB compliant video (FMV)

Develop advanced image processing components, algorithms, and APIs

Develop advanced radiometric image processing, photogrammetric software components, workflows, and user experiences

Collaborate with software developers to integrate community toolkits and libraries into ArcGIS (AGITK, MSP, and more)

Requirements

5+ years of software development experience working on COTS or GOTS imagery applications

Professional experience and proficiency in C++ or C#

Applied experience with remote sensing, image processing, photogrammetry, and/or image analysis application development

Experience in the defense and/or intelligence communities

Active U.S. Top Secret clearance with the ability to obtain SCI level access

Bachelors in computer science, geography, engineering, remote sensing, photogrammetry, or related field

Recommended Qualifications

Master's or PhD in computer science, remote sensing or other engineering/scientific discipline

Experience using Esri APIs

Experience in processing pipeline optimization

Familiarity with the NITF format and specifications

Experience with ArcGIS, ENVI, Socet GXP, or RemoteView
